Evaluating Your Backyard and Planning the Format



When you're ready to install a sprinkler system, the very first action is reviewing your lawn and preparing the design. Take note of sun direct exposure and any shaded areas, as these variables influence water demands.


Next, think about the water stress available to you. Test it utilizing a basic pressure gauge to verify your system can operate efficiently. Strategy the positioning of lawn sprinkler heads based upon coverage; you'll want them to overlap somewhat to avoid completely dry patches.


Map out a rough layout, noting the places of the main lines and sprinkler heads. Think of the sorts of lawn sprinklers you'll utilize and their reach. Planning carefully now will make your setup much easier and verify your plants receive the appropriate amount of water.

Products Checklist Summary



To ensure a successful sprinkler system setup, you'll require to gather a comprehensive checklist of products that match the tools you have actually already prepared. Start with PVC installations and pipes, as they create the backbone of your system. You'll likewise require a stress regulator, heartburn preventer, and a timer to manage your watering schedule effectively. Don't fail to remember to choose up lawn sprinkler heads that suit your landscape's needs. Furthermore, grab some landscape fabric and compost to aid with weed control and enhance visual appeals. You'll need risks to safeguard the pipes and adapters for very easy assembly. Make sure you have plenty of Teflon tape on hand to stop leaks. Marking the Lawn Sprinkler Style



As you start noting the lawn sprinkler layout, take into consideration the format of your backyard and the areas that need one of the most protection. Begin by identifying places like flower beds, grass, and veggie gardens that call for constant watering. Usage risks or flags to detail the zones where you plan to install the sprinklers.


Following, validate you make up barriers, such as trees or outdoor patios, which might block water circulation. Step distances meticulously to identify the most effective positioning for each and every sprinkler head. Remember to area them evenly, following the supplier's suggestions for insurance coverage.


You might want to sketch a simple layout of your design to imagine the layout much better. This will assist you make modifications as needed. Finally, confirm your marked areas to confirm that each zone is sufficiently covered prior to proceeding to the next actions in your installation process.

Setting Up Lawn Sprinkler People and Valves



Mounting sprinkler heads and valves is a vital action in creating an effective irrigation system for your yard or yard (Sprinkler installation). Begin by placing the lawn sprinkler heads at the significant places, making certain they're uniformly spaced for ideal insurance coverage. Dig a little opening for each head, validating it's deep sufficient for appropriate installation


Next, attach the lawn sprinkler heads to the pipes, safeguarding them securely to avoid leakages. Use Teflon tape on the threads for extra assurance.


When it pertains to shutoffs, pick an area conveniently accessible for maintenance. Mount the shutoffs according to the manufacturer's guidelines, linking them to the mainline pipelines. See to it they're level and secure, as this will certainly assist with consistent water circulation.


Lastly, examination each lawn sprinkler head and shutoff for correct feature before burying any kind of pipelines. This action warranties your system runs smoothly and successfully, providing the very best take care of your plants.

Checking the System and Changes



After you've linked the main water system, it's time to evaluate your automatic sprinkler. Activate the water and observe just how each zone operates. Stroll around your lawn to look for even protection, ensuring no locations are dry or too damp. If you discover any type of completely dry areas, it may imply a lawn sprinkler head is blocked or misaligned. Readjust the heads as necessary to guide water where it's required most.
